Apoptosis is initiated via the mitochondrial or the death receptor pathway. Central to the mitochondrial pathway is the release of cytochrome c from the mitochondria, leading to activation of the caspase cascade and execution of apoptosis.1 The mitochondrial pathway is regulated by the BCL-2 family of proteins, i.e. proapoptotic BAX and BAK as well as antiapoptotic BCL-2 and BCL-xL. The p75 neurotrophin receptor (p75(NTR)) belongs to the tumor necrosis factor receptor/nerve growth factor receptor superfamily. In some cells derived from neuronal tissues it causes cell death through a poorly characterized pathway.
